    Heinz 57 is not just ketchup, and has been on shelves as far back in the 70’s as I remember. Guessing it is “mostly” ketchup-ish and shares a base, but the color and flavor is not the same. Wikipedia says: “By 1940, the term "Heinz 57" had become so synonymous with the company the name was used to market a steak sauce, which had a taste similar to ketchup. Because of this, its advertising campaign in the late 1980s and early 1990s used the slogan "It's like ketchup with a kick"”

    • @GaldirEonai
      @GaldirEonai 10 หลายเดือนก่อน +1

      Sake uses a mold to break up the starch into its monosaccharid components, which are then fermented into alcohol by yeast. So that might have worked too as an ingredient, but Sake has a pretty subtle flavor and isn't particularly strong either so it wouldn't do much to a cocktail other than dilute it a bit.
